Kazuo T. Suzuki is a scholar working on Health, Toxicology and Mutagenesis, Nutrition and Dietetics and Oncology. According to data from OpenAlex, Kazuo T. Suzuki has authored 13 papers receiving a total of 632 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Health, Toxicology and Mutagenesis, 9 papers in Nutrition and Dietetics and 3 papers in Oncology. Recurrent topics in Kazuo T. Suzuki’s work include Heavy Metal Exposure and Toxicity (10 papers), Trace Elements in Health (7 papers) and Selenium in Biological Systems (4 papers). Kazuo T. Suzuki is often cited by papers focused on Heavy Metal Exposure and Toxicity (10 papers), Trace Elements in Health (7 papers) and Selenium in Biological Systems (4 papers). Kazuo T. Suzuki collaborates with scholars based in Japan. Kazuo T. Suzuki's co-authors include Seishiro Hirano, Shinji Yoneda, Yayoi Kobayashi, Yasumitsu Ogra, Keiko Shibata, Hiroyuki Sunaga, Etsuko Kobayashi, Hiroshi Uehara, Hiroshi Kumagai and Toshiaki Koizumi and has published in prestigious journals such as Environmental Health Perspectives, Toxicology and Applied Pharmacology and Toxicology.
